Features and Advantages of the Q41F Manual Flanged Ball Valve:

Compact Structure, Small Size, Lightweight: Easy to install and maintain, saving space.

Excellent Sealing Performance: Uses high-quality sealing materials to ensure leak-free operation under high pressure and high temperature environments.

Flexible Operation, Quick Opening and Closing: Opening and closing can be achieved simply by rotating the handle 90 degrees, suitable for automated control.

Strong Corrosion Resistance: Valve body materials can be made of corrosion-resistant stainless steel, suitable for harsh environments such as wastewater treatment and chemical processing.

Low Fluid Resistance: Full-bore design, low resistance when the medium flows through the valve, resulting in good energy-saving performance.

Application Scenarios:

The Q41F manual flanged ball valve is widely used in industries such as petroleum, chemisch, natural gas, water treatment, power, pharmaceuticals, and food. It is suitable for general working media such as water, solvents, acids, and natural gas, as well as media under harsh working conditions such as oxygen, hydrogen peroxide, methane, and ethylene. In wastewater treatment systems, the Q41F manual flanged ball valve is often used for inlet control, reaction tank switching, and discharge control.

The Q41F manual flange ball valve is a valve used to control fluid media. Its main functions are as follows:

Shutting off and connecting the media:

Shutting off the media: When it is necessary to stop the flow of fluid media, rotate the handle of the Q41F manual flange ball valve, causing the ball to rotate 90 degrees, closing the valve and thus cutting off the media.

Connecting the media: When it is necessary to restore the flow of fluid media, rotate the handle again, causing the ball to return to the open position, opening the valve and allowing the media to flow.

Distributing and changing the direction of media flow:

Distributing the media: In complex piping systems, the Q41F manual flange ball valve can be used to distribute the media to different branches or equipment.

Changing the flow direction: By operating the valve, the flow direction of the media in the pipeline can be easily changed to meet the needs of different process flows.

Controlling flow (throttling function):

Although the Q41F manual flange ball valve is mainly used for on/off control, some specially designed ball valves (such as V-type ball valves) also have a certain throttling function and can be used to regulate the flow rate of the media.

Preventing Backflow: In applications requiring prevention of backflow, the Q41F manual flange ball valve can be used in conjunction with other valves (such as check valves) to ensure unidirectional flow of the medium in the pipeline.

Isolation and System Protection: During system maintenance or troubleshooting, closing the Q41F manual flange ball valve can isolate the affected area, protecting other equipment and pipelines from impact.
